2 or 3 Optimas are more than likely going to be unnecessary. To me it sounds like you are putting the cart in front of the horse. While sure you can indeed have this many batteries, you need to be able to charge them. If you have a tiny little alternator and put 2 or 3 batteries on it, that alternator is not going to be hanging in there very long at all. Now it is not only trying to run the entire electrical system and the big amp you just installed but also try and charge 3 batteries.... The alternator runs the whole show in the vehicle, concentrate on wiring upgrades and alternator upgrade first, then look at the battery situation.
